Concert celebrating the 80th Anniversary of VE Day, held at the historic Horse Guards Parade

Featuring: Prince William, Catherine Princess of Wales
Where: London, United Kingdom
When: 08 May 2025
Credit: Jonathan Brady/PA Images/INSTARimages

**NORTH AMERICA RIGHTS ONLY**